Picturehouse strike for Living Wage

Hackney, London. Sat 15 Oct 2016



 Strikers from Brixton Ritzy came to show solidarity

 The strikers and supporters met at Hackney Town Hall, opposite the cinema

 and they walked across the road

 Drummers from Brixton Ritzy

 

 The Hackney Picturehouse strikers were in green t-shirts and had green placards

 Other trade unionists had come to show support

 'Living Staff - Living Wage'

 

 You need the London Living Wage to live in London

 

 and Picturehouse makes huge profits - £83.8m - so can afford to pay a decent wage
